Unexpected Struggles in ACIM: Seeking Support and Guidance

Navigating the path of growth can often present unexpected struggles. Even when deeply committed to the principles of A Course in Miracles (ACIM), we may encounter moments of confusion. These times can feel incredibly challenging, making it all the more important to seek support and guidance.

Sharing with fellow students who understand your experiences can be profoundly comforting. There's a deep sense of community that comes from knowing you are not separate in your struggles.

Joining an ACIM study group or seeking support from a certified facilitator can provide invaluable tools. They can offer clarification on implementing the Course's principles in daily life, even amidst challenges.

Remember, setbacks are a natural element of growth. Accept them as opportunities for learning. By seeking support and guidance, you can navigate these challenges and continue to evolve on your spiritual quest.

Embracing Light in the Darkness: ACIM and a Unforeseen Difficult Life

Life can be chaotic. Just when we think we have things organized, obstacles arise, rattling our sense of stability. This is often when we find ourselves striving for light in the darkness, hopefully seeking solace and direction.

For those navigating a abruptly difficult life, A Course in Miracles (ACIM) can be a transformative tool. This spiritual text offers wisdom that can help us transcend the pain and suffering we may be experiencing.

Through ACIM's teachings, we learn to shift our perception of life's challenges, seeing them as opportunities for growth. We are guided to let go of resentment, both towards ourselves and others. This can lead to a more profound sense of peace, particularly during times of uncertainty.
